The size of Hughes is approximately 1.8 square kilometres. It has 12 parks covering nearly 18.8% of total area. The population of Hughes in 2016 was 2990 people. By 2021 the population was 3210 showing a population growth of 7.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Hughes is 40-49 years. Households in Hughes are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$3000 - $3999 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Hughes work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 72.50% of the homes in Hughes were owner-occupied compared with 70.00% in 2016.
